991420 The Grand Canal, Venice, looking East from the Palazzo Flangini to the Palazzo Venramin Calergi, c.1742 (oil on canvas) by Bellotto, Bernardo (1720-80); 60.7x91.8 cm; Private Collection; (add.info.: The Grand Canal, Venice, looking East from the Palazzo Flangini to the Palazzo Venramin Calergi. Bernardo Bellotto (1720-1780). Oil on canvas. Painted circa 1742. 60.7 x 91.8cm.); Photo eChristies Images; Italian, out of copyright

The Grand Canal, Venice, looking East from the Palazzo Flangini to the Palazzo Venramin Calergi
EDITORS COMMENTS
is a captivating oil painting by Bernardo Bellotto that beautifully captures the essence of 18th-century Venice. In this stunning artwork, Bellotto showcases his mastery in depicting architectural details and atmospheric perspectives. The scene depicts a bustling day on the Grand Canal, with gondolas gracefully gliding through its shimmering waters. The viewer's gaze is drawn towards the majestic Palazzo Venramin Calergi in the distance, as it stands proudly against a clear blue sky. The artist's use of light and shadow creates a sense of depth and realism, making every element come alive. Amidst this vibrant cityscape are various figures going about their daily lives. Women elegantly dressed stroll along the canal banks while men engage in conversation or observe passersby. A child plays near an arched bridge, adding an endearing touch to this lively scene. Bellotto's attention to detail extends beyond human figures; he meticulously renders each building facade with precision and accuracy. This meticulousness reflects his training under his uncle Canaletto, another renowned painter of Venetian scenes. "The Grand Canal" offers viewers a glimpse into Venice's rich history and architectural grandeur during the mid-18th century. It serves as both a visual feast for art enthusiasts and a historical document capturing life in one of Italy's most iconic cities.
